Telecoms ‘caught off guard’ by allegations piracy promoted at retailers: Super Channel
News | 09/16/2019 6:38 pm EDT
Allarco Entertainment 2008 Inc.’s Super Channel held meetings with “totally surprised” representatives of Canadian telecoms in the weeks before it filed a Federal Court lawsuit against four major retailers, whose employees allegedly peddled the piracy benefits of media boxes they sold in stores.
